Understanding the IELTS Test
Before delving into the idea of a guaranteed IELTS certificate, it's important to comprehend what the IELTS test requires. The IELTS is created to assess a candidate's efficiency in 4 crucial locations of language: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. The test is available in 2 formats: Academic and General Training. The Academic format is normally needed for greater education and expert registration, while the General Training format is utilized for work experience, training programs, and migration functions.
Key Components of the IELTS Test
- Listening (30 minutes): Candidates listen to 4 tape-recorded texts and respond to 40 questions.
- Checking out (60 minutes): The Academic test consists of three long texts, while the General Training test features texts from books, publications, and newspapers.
- Composing (60 minutes): The Academic test needs two writing tasks, a 150-word report and a 250-word essay. The General Training test includes a letter and an essay.
- Speaking (11-14 minutes): An in person interview with an inspector, consisting of 3 parts: an introduction and interview, a long turn, and a discussion.

Preparing for the IELTS Test
While a guaranteed certificate is a myth, comprehensive preparation can substantially increase a prospect's chances of achieving a high band score. Here are some practical steps to consider:
1. Acquaint Yourself with the Test Format
- Practice Tests: Take main practice tests to get a feel for the structure and timing.
- Test Questions: Review sample concerns and acquaint yourself with the types of jobs you will come across.
2. Enhance Your Language Skills
- Listening: Improve your listening skills by experimenting a range of English audio materials, such as podcasts, news broadcasts, and lectures.
- Checking out: Read a large variety of English texts, consisting of academic articles, newspapers, and books, to boost your reading speed and understanding.
- Writing: Practice composing essays and reports to fine-tune your grammar, vocabulary, and argumentation abilities.
- Speaking: Engage in routine discussions in English, and think about joining language exchange programs or employing a speaking tutor.
3. Develop Test Strategies
- Time Management: Learn to manage your time successfully during each area of the test.
- Responding to Techniques: Develop methods for responding to various types of questions, such as multiple-choice, short-answer, and essay writing.
- Tension Reduction: Practice relaxation methods to handle test anxiety.
4. Look For Professional Help
- Preparation Courses: Enroll in IELTS preparation courses provided by trustworthy institutions.
- Tutors: Consider private tutoring to get personalized assistance and feedback.
- Study hall: Join research study groups or online neighborhoods to share resources and insights.
